Sudan Faces Escalating Humanitarian Crisis Amid Renewed Violence
Sudan Faces Escalating Humanitarian Crisis Amid Renewed Violence The already severe humanitarian crisis in Sudan has worsened over the past few weeks as renewed waves of violence in central and western regions force thousands of civilians to flee their homes. Food, shelter, and essential services are disappearing rapidly in besieged towns, leaving families extremely vulnerable. In North and South Kordofan, insecurity has displaced thousands. The…
